 | | Being the opening band is often the hardest spot to be in for a concert. |
 | | Sum 41, a Canadian punk band from Ajax, Ontario, opened for Face to Face, which completed the scheduled dates for its Reactionary U.S. Tour, with the show at the Glass House being the second to last. |
 | | Near the end of its set, Face to Face played the first single off the album, "Disappointment." The song has been played often on KROQ and held the top spot in the radio station's "Furious Five at Nine," the five top-requested songs each day. |
